Hi, I am trying to write a macro that will, amongst other things, lock a single cell in a Calc sheet. I can easily test to see if the cell is locked, using CellProtection.IsLocked, but I don't see how to change the value. Any ideas? Graham -- For unsubscribe instructions e-mail to:
